<P><EM>D</EM>-modules continues to be an active area of stimulating research in such mathematical areas as algebraic, analysis, differential equations, and representation theory. Key to <EM>D-modules, Perverse Sheaves, and Representation Theory</EM> is the authors'' essential algebraic-analytic approach to the theory, which connects <EM>D</EM>-modules to representation theory and other areas of mathematics.</P><P>To further aid the reader, and to make the work as self-contained as possible, appendices are provided as background for the theory of derived categories and algebraic varieties. The book is intended to serve graduate students in a classroom setting and as self-study for researchers in algebraic geometry, representation theory.</P>
